WebDec 1, 2024 · People taking lithium should avoid drinking alcohol. Not only can alcohol worsen bipolar disorder symptoms, but it can also intensify side effects caused by lithium, including dizziness and drowsiness. WebFeb 26, 2024 · Lithium should be tapered gradually over three months. Rapid discontinuation increases the risk of relapse. WebIdeally, you would reduce it over a period of up to three months. This is to lower your risk of relapse. WebShould I stop taking lithium? Talk with your healthcare providers before making any changes to how you take this medication. Stopping lithium may cause relapse (return of symptoms), especially if it is stopped quickly. It is important that your disorder is well-controlled during pregnancy.
